Terrorism / Bondi Attack (Australia):
- The first funeral for Bondi Beach terror attack victims began today, with Rabbi Eli Schlanger buried as mourners gathered for the solemn occasion. Police are preparing to formally interview Naveed Akram, one of the two gunmen accused of the attack, which left 15 dead. The gunmen, linked to Islamic State, traveled to the Philippines for training before the attack, and investigations continue into their motives. π abc.net.au π theguardian.com π au.news.yahoo.com
- The brother of a Bondi volunteer injured during the attack feels "betrayed" by the response, while a mother saved her daughter during the chaos. The attack has sparked outrage and calls for stronger gun laws, with the government forming an antisemitism taskforce. π abc.net.au π theguardian.com
- The Bondi attack has led to heightened security and psychological support for affected communities, with crisis teams providing aid and vigils held across Australia. π abc.net.au π sbs.com.au
